What is a digital certificate?

Text topic: What are the types of digital certificate?

The digital certificate works like a document, a type of virtual identity that can represent a company or even a person.

With this electronic ID card you can sign documents without having to be there in person.

Therefore, the signature has the same legal value as the signature you make on paper in person.

One of the many features of this visa is that it does not need to be notarized to make it legally valid.

This electronic document contains important and non-transferable information about the person or company using it.

It is a very important tool to ensure security in digital transactions. In an era where most of our operations are carried out in a digital environment, this product certainly becomes a great ally.

What is it for?

It is used to perform digital signatures, as already mentioned, they have the same legal value as a paper signature, performed in a physical environment.

Basically, the digital certificate has wide uses, for example:

  • digitally sign contracts;
  • have access to public services through portals;
  • provides protection for different types of transactions carried out in a digital environment;
  • issuance of Electronic Invoice;
  • participation in electronic auctions;
  • access systems with restricted data;
  • guarantees the legal validity of electronic documents.

How to get it?

Obtaining a digital certificate can be simpler than you think. Initially, you need to choose the Certification Authority (CA).

It is the organization responsible for issuing the certificate. In addition, the Certification Authority can also renew, invalidate and manage documents from other entities that are below it.

There is a digital certification network, it works with a kind of hierarchy. ICP-Brasil is the regulatory body.

They are responsible for creating the rules and regulations followed by all CAs, responsible for accrediting Registration Authorities (RA).

The digital certificate must be issued at an AR, but first, you need to request it from a CA.

The Registration Authority must be accredited by ICP-Brasil, only then will you guarantee the security of your operation.

Among the main regulated CAs in Brazil, we find Serasa, in fact, you can obtain your certificate directly on this company's website.

However, there are still other options, in Gov you can find a complete list of certification authorities where you can purchase your digital certificate.

After choosing the CA, simply access its website and request your digital certificate. This electronic document is not free; you must pay a fee when requesting it.

Values may vary depending on the certificate model or duration, for example.

How long is a digital certificate valid for?

Despite being an electronic document, it has an expiration date. The duration depends on the model of the digital certificate chosen, however, they can be valid for 12 to 36 months.

Type A1 is valid for one year, while type A3 can be valid for 12, 24 or 36 months.

What are the advantages of this certificate?

The advantages and benefits enjoyed by holders of a digital certificate are many. We can start by highlighting the reduction of bureaucracy.

This is because, with it, there is no need to go to public bodies or notary offices to open a company, for example.

Everything can be resolved online and in a simple way.

In addition, you save time and money on operational costs. For organizations that need to sign a large volume of documents daily, the digital certificate can optimize this process.

Not to mention, all of this can be done from anywhere, completely digitally. 

Who needs a digital certificate?

In fact, anyone can benefit from this product, especially those who carry out many transactions in a virtual environment.

In particular, it is a great ally for companies, in fact, in some cases it is mandatory for the organization to have this certificate, such as:

  • Companies registered under the real profit or presumed profit tax regimes;
  • Companies that issue Electronic Invoices.

What information should be included in this electronic document?

Your electronic certificate will come with some information, namely:

  • Cardholder Name;
  • electronic address;
  • certificate validity;
  • name and digital signature of the CA;
  • holder's public key;
  • serial number.

Are digital certificates secure?

Yes. It can only be used with the private key and password. Therefore, it is important that you keep the key and password in a safe place and do not share them with anyone.

Speaking of which, it is essential that you memorize your password or write it down in a very safe place, as it is irrecoverable.

This means that if you lose or forget it, there is no way to recover it or make another one, and therefore, you will no longer be able to use the electronic signature in your transactions.
